I have decided that there is a differentiation between "Salvation" - which is absolutely free through Unmerited Gift (Grace) alone and we cannot do anything to "Earn" one bit of it and so many of the "Inheritances" that can be earned, taken up, or lost..... Revelation 2 and 3 detail MANY of these with the promises made to each of the churches..... Paul, Peter, and James also go into this quite a bit.
For example - Revelation 3:11 to the Church of Philadelphia: "Behold, I am coming quickly! Hold fast what you have, that no one may take your crown." This implies that there was a way that YOU could fail to take this crown - an inheritance above and beyond salvation....
And on the same subject of crowns... James 1:12 - "Blessed in the man who endures temptation (trials), for when he has been approved, he will receive the Crown of Life which the Lord has promised to those who love Him."
2nd Timothy 2:12 implies the same...
Note that these crowns mentioned have contingencies attached to them.... Enduring persecution/trials/temptation/suffering.... where Salvation does not.
Another one...
Revelation 3:12 - "He who overcomes, I will make him a pillar in the temple of My God...." - So, this is something special available ONLY to those who are overcoming.... Does this imply that the one who is NOT overcoming will NOT receive Salvation and eternal life? Absolutely not - salvation is ONLY contingent upon Faith.

As for "Crowns". They are what we can lay hold of while hear on the earth AFTER we have come to Christ. They have nothing to do with being saved whatsoever but because we are saved we will out of love want to do things for Christ.
I believe that there are 5 Crowns available to all believers.
1 - CROWN OF RIGHTEOUSNESS— LOVED THE LORD'S APPEARING - 2 Tim 4:82 -
2 - INCORRUPTIBLE CROWN— DISCIPLINED BODIES / SELF-CONTROL - 1 Cor 9:25-273 -
3 - CROWN OF LIFE— ENDURED PATIENTLY THRU TRIALS - James 1:12, Rev 2:104 -
4 - CROWN OF GLORY— GODLY LEADERS - EXAMPLES TO FLOCK - 1 Pet 5:2-45 -
5 -CROWN OF REJOICING— SOUL WINNERS CROWN - 1 Thess 2:19, Dan 12:3 - See more (at: http://so4j.com/five-crowns-rewards-in-heaven#sthash.O8HNo98X.dpuf)
